隨著數(shù)字經(jīng)濟的蓬勃發(fā)展,數(shù)字錢包逐漸成為人們生活中不可或缺的一部分。從簡單的支付工具到管理我們所有數(shù)字...
隨著加密貨幣的迅猛發(fā)展,越來越多的人開始關注加密錢包的開發(fā)。加密錢包不僅是存儲 Crypto 資產(chǎn)的工具,同時也是安全交易、管理數(shù)字資產(chǎn)的關鍵。然而,開發(fā)一個加密錢包的費用并不是一個固定的數(shù)字,而是受到多個因素的影響。本文將深入探討開發(fā)加密錢包的費用構成,以及需要考慮的關鍵要素和潛在問題,幫助您更好地理解這一過程。
加密錢包可以分為熱錢包和冷錢包兩種類型。熱錢包通常在線上運行,方便用戶隨時進行操作; 冷錢包則是在離線狀態(tài)下保存私鑰,安全性更高。根據(jù)用戶的需求不同,開發(fā)加密錢包的費用自然有很大的差異。
總的來說,開發(fā)一個加密錢包需要考慮以下幾個方面:設計、功能規(guī)格、技術實現(xiàn)、平臺選擇(如移動端還是桌面端)、和市場推廣等。這些因素不僅會影響開發(fā)的難度,也會對最終的開發(fā)費用產(chǎn)生直接影響。
1. **設計費用**
用戶體驗(UX)與用戶界面(UI)設計是加密錢包開發(fā)中最重要的組成部分之一。設計團隊需要深入了解目標用戶,確保錢包的操作直觀、友好。設計費用通常占總開發(fā)費用的20%-30%。
2. **開發(fā)成本**
開發(fā)費用是加密錢包整體費用的核心部分,這包括前端和后端的開發(fā)工作。根據(jù)所用技術棧和框架的不同,開發(fā)人員的費用也會有所不同,通常費用范圍在每小時50美元到200美元不等。此外,如果需要集成區(qū)塊鏈技術或智能合約,開發(fā)費用也會顯著增加。
3. **平臺選擇**
加密錢包可以在多種平臺上運行,包括Android、iOS和Web端。開發(fā)跨平臺應用的費用通常比單一平臺開發(fā)要高。此外,開發(fā)人員可能需要為每個平臺編寫不同的代碼,所以選擇的開發(fā)平臺會影響整體的開發(fā)時間和成本。
4. **安全性與合規(guī)性**
加密錢包的安全與合規(guī)問題是重中之重。開發(fā)團隊需要投入大量精力在安全性方面,例如采用多重簽名、加密存儲用戶信息、以及遵循相關的法律法規(guī)。安全性解決方案的集成通常會增加15%-30%的開發(fā)成本。
5. **測試與維護**
完成開發(fā)后,進行充分的測試是必不可少的,這包括功能測試、性能測試、安全測試等。測試環(huán)節(jié)的費用也應該納入預算中。此外,加密錢包上線后的維護和更新也會持續(xù)增加費用。
1. **功能復雜性**
錢包的功能越復雜,所需開發(fā)時間和人力成本就越高。例如,支持多種加密貨幣、交易歷史查詢、實時匯率更新、以及二次驗證等功能都會增加開發(fā)費用。因此,在項目初期,定義好功能范圍對于控制預算至關重要。
2. **開發(fā)團隊的專業(yè)性**
選擇的開發(fā)團隊的專業(yè)性也會顯著影響開發(fā)費用。一支經(jīng)驗豐富的團隊盡管費用較高,但往往可以大大縮短開發(fā)時間并提高成品的質(zhì)量。
3. **區(qū)域差異**
開發(fā)團隊所在地的薪資水平也會直接影響費用。例如,北美和西歐的開發(fā)費用通常要高于東南亞地區(qū)。因此,項目方可根據(jù)自身的預算選擇外包的地理區(qū)域。
4. **市場競爭情況**
加密錢包市場競爭激烈,對于同樣功能的錢包,市場上可能有數(shù)十個替代品。因此,開發(fā)團隊需要在用戶體驗、品牌推廣等方面投入更多,以提高誤從而提高開發(fā)費用。
選擇合適的開發(fā)團隊是成功開發(fā)一款加密錢包的關鍵??梢酝ㄟ^以下幾個步驟來進行選擇:
首先,盡量找尋有相關經(jīng)驗的團隊,特別是在加密貨幣或區(qū)塊鏈方面??梢圆榭此麄冞^去的項目案例、客戶評價等,確保其技術能力。
其次,進行面談。在面談中,了解其團隊的技術棧、開發(fā)流程等,并考察其對項目的理解程度與溝通能力。確保選擇的團隊能夠與你的理念相符。
最后,可以請求報價,并根據(jù)不同團隊的報價、項目周期及后期維護服務進行綜合評估。價格并不是唯一標準,質(zhì)量及服務同樣重要。
在開發(fā)加密錢包時,法律合規(guī)是非常重要的一環(huán),這主要包括:
首先,在不同國家或地區(qū),對于加密貨幣及數(shù)字資產(chǎn)的監(jiān)管政策可能會不同,開發(fā)團隊需要了解并遵循當?shù)氐姆ㄒ?guī)。例如,在美國,加密貨幣被視為資產(chǎn),相關交易可能需要遵循證券法規(guī),而在某些國家則可能禁止加密貨幣的交易。
其次,錢包的安全性和用戶隱私也是法律合規(guī)的重要部分。開發(fā)團隊應確保用戶數(shù)據(jù)的存儲和處理符合 GDPR 或其他隱私保護法律的規(guī)定。
最后,開發(fā)過程中可能需要咨詢法律顧問,以確保所有環(huán)節(jié)都合法合規(guī)。這一環(huán)節(jié)的投入雖然可能導致額外費用,但從長期來看,會降低法律風險,保護投資。
加密錢包的安全性關系著用戶資產(chǎn)的安全,可以從以下幾個方面著手:
首先,選擇可靠的加密算法,確保私鑰的加密存儲。通過采用多重簽名、冷存儲等方式來提升錢包的安全性。
其次,要進行嚴格的審計和測試,尤其是安全性測試。開發(fā)團隊應在上線之前進行滲透測試,確保沒有安全漏洞存在。
最后,定期對錢包進行維護和更新,及時修復潛在的安全漏洞。同時,提供給用戶相關安全使用的指南,以提高用戶的安全意識。
開發(fā)一個加密錢包的時間周期受到多個因素的影響,通常包括功能復雜性、團隊規(guī)模等。在一般情況下,一個簡單的熱錢包可能在3到6個月內(nèi)完成,而如果功能復雜,加上多平臺支持,整個周期可能會延長至6個月到1年。
關鍵環(huán)節(jié)主要包括需求分析、設計、開發(fā)、測試和上線等。在設計與功能明確的情況下,團隊可以通過敏捷開發(fā)的方式提高效率。
當然,不同團隊和地區(qū)的開發(fā)周期可能會有所不同,因此在項目初期應與開發(fā)團隊充分溝通,確保項目管理和時間安排有序進行。
以上就是關于開發(fā)加密錢包的一些基本知識,希望能為您提供參考與幫助!
TokenPocket是全球最大的數(shù)字貨幣錢包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在內(nèi)的所有主流公鏈及Layer 2,已為全球近千萬用戶提供可信賴的數(shù)字貨幣資產(chǎn)管理服務,也是當前DeFi用戶必備的工具錢包。